Summary

Para a constituição e operacionalização do centro de Competência em Cibersegurança do Algarve propõe-se:- a constituição duma equipa na Universidade do Algarve composta por elementos desta a tempo parcial, e 2 a 3 elementos com conhecimentos técnicos da área a contratar,- a equipa da Universidade vai desempenhar as suas funções num espaço da instituição que será afeto ao projeto mediante obras de conversão e adaptação e despesas de funcionamento operacionais, - os elementos da equipa do CCC da Universidade necessitarão de capacitação inicial na temática da Cibersegurança para fazer face ás tarefas a realizar relacionadas com os serviços que o CCC presta ás entidades da região,- as entidades parceiras NERA e AMAL vão cooperar na operação do CCC no desempenho de um papel de dinamização da interligação das organizações empresariais e entidades públicas da região com o centro de competência. Estas ações serão realizadas pela AMAL e NERA com recursos humanos próprios afetos ao CCC e complementados por contratação de serviços para o efeito. Também aqui será necessário capacitação dos elementos afetos às tarefas do CCC.O modelo de governança do CCC do Algarve está mais detalhadamente descrito num anexo que juntamos à candidatura.

Beneficiaries

Within the scope of the Recovery and Resilience Plan, two types of beneficiaries are responsible for carrying out the projects and using the funding provided. Due to their similar role, the reference to these two types of beneficiaries has been simplified and unified under the term "Beneficiary".
The two types are::
  • Direct Beneficiaries are those whose funding and projects to implement are part of the Recovery and Resilience Plan that has been negotiated and approved by the European Union;
  • Final Beneficiaries are those whose funding and projects to implement are approved following a selection process through Calls for Applications.
